Talk of war with China reveals Australia's delusions of grandeur
THE LAST MAJOR CONFLICT in the Pacific ended over 75 years ago. Japan, the United States, China and the European colonial powers fought a war that cost millions of lives. It contributed to the downfall of several empires and overturned the regional political order.
Further, the American use of atomic bombs against Japan led to subsequent generations living with the fear of nuclear war.
Public figures in Australia who are now loudly predicting that a war with China is looming, ought to think carefully about something like this scenario playing out again. No matter what the behaviour of the Chinese regime is, or what the status of bilateral relations are, war is not an option.

DAMN IT, GET VACCINATED. AND GET MORRISON CRACKING
Melbourne has been shut down again. What a failure of public policy - and Scott Morrison cannot escape blame. Nor can the Australians who refuse to get vaccinated.
Melbourne’s latest virus outbreak should send Australians a message: damn it, go get vaccinated.
It should also send a message to the Morrison government: get off your backside.
It’s crazy that Melbourne is once again teetering on the edge of yet another devastating city lock down, after 15 people got infected.
Shutting down Melbourne for the fourth time would represent another massive failure of public policy, this time caused by politicians too complacent about keeping Australians in their golden cage.
Look around the world.
Countries smashed by the virus – Britain and the US – are opening up after a huge campaign of vaccinations.
But Australia, which was barely touched, looks close to shutting down its second biggest city.
